what should I box out of mage,bard,necro on test?
Bard is easiest t box with minimal attention. /melody and don't bother looking at the screen again. I did that all the way to 100.

Mage is probably next easiest. Make some hotkeys for pet to attack target and then cast a couple of your best nukes, rinse repeat.

Necro would be good too, but they take a little more micromanagement at the higher levels to stack dots for high dps.

All 3 would be a fine box though. I guess it partly depends on what your main class is. Those are my 3 boxes actually. Necro main, mage alt, bard singing box

Leveling is still pretty slow. AAs are easy as fuck though, goddamn...
There is a VERY significant AA modification for players under 4000 AA (on all servers). The breakdown is something like:

0 - 1000 AA = 1000% mod. ie. 10x the AA
1001 - 2000 AA = 750% mod ie. 7.5x the AA
2001 - 3000 AA = 500% mod ie. 5x the AA
3001 - 4000 AA = 250% mod ie 2.5x the AA


Plus, I think you test junkies have a 100% server XP bonus anyway. I imagine this is why it seems so easy.
